march 2017 – via fb share by ahmed
“I may be an Arab with a Muslim name and brown skin, but I’m a lot of other things. But as an Arab journalist in particular, I’ve had to endure what I would call hateful distractions, in which people I’m interviewing often mirror Trump’s own vitriolic behavior. I’ve been told to go back to where I came from live on air (to which of course, I answer, “Where? Brooklyn?”). But in all seriousness the biggest adjustment has been to broaden my own horizons in terms of the limited way I used to view civil rights, discrimination and stories of inequality. I’ve learned so much about other groups’ struggles and my own compounded sense of identity and it has informed how I approach my work

ahmed fb share
#Hiraeth is a short film about Hasan, an Iraqi refugee, played by me. Told by way of conversation, this humanizing story reveals some of the inner complexities of living outside one’s home country and highlights the struggle many refugees face when trying to make decisions in the best interest of their family. #Hiraeth, true to its definition, is about more than mere homesickness; it’s about a deep connection one feels to their homeland and a longing to return to a place which is impossible to return. Hiraeth will compel you to rethink about the meaning of “home”. #shortfilm #filmfestivals #actor #iraq #refugeeswelcome#refugees
